For administrative purposes, Zonta International is divided into 32 Districts around the world.  A worldwide convention is held every two years.  In 2012, Turin, Italy will be the host city.  In June 2006 the International Convention was held in Melbourne, Australia, in 2008 it was held in Rotterdam and in 2010 in San Antonio, Texas!

All of Australia (except Queensland and New South Wales) is part of District 23.   A District Conference is held every two years.   The 2011 District 23 Conference will be held in Melbourne, Victoria in September.

Each District is divided into Areas.  The Zonta Club of Perth is part of Area 3, which includes the six clubs in Western Australia:

  • Zonta Club of Bunbury

  • Zonta Club of Dunsborough

  • Zonta Club of Peel

  • Zonta Club of Perth

  • Zonta Club of Perth Northern Suburbs

  • Zonta Club of Swan Hills

 

To improve the legal, political, economic, education, health, and professional status of women at the global an local level through service and advocacy
To work for the advancement of understanding, goodwill, and peace through a world of fellowship of executives in business and the professions.
To promote justice and universal respect for human rights and fundamental freedoms.
To be united internationally to foster high ethical standards, to implement service programs, and to provide mutual support and fellowship for members who serve their communities, their nations, and the world.
